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- Aged 6 - 18 years at initial MRI
- Inclusion Criteria for Subjects with ADHD:
- DSM-IV (APA, 1994) diagnosis of ADHD, according to DISC interview
- Scores in the clinical range on the Child Behavior Checklist (CBCL) and Teacher Rating Form(TRF)
- Inclusion Criteria for Controls:
- No DSM-IV (APA, 1994) diagnosis, according to DISC interview
- No scores in the clinical range on the Child Behavior Checklist (CBCL) and Teacher Rating Form (TRF)
Exclusion
- IQ \< 70
- Major illness of the cardiovascular, the endocrine, the pulmonal or the gastrointestinal system
- Presence of metal objects in or around the body (pacemaker, dental braces)
- History of or present neurological disorder
- For individuals over 12 years of age: legal incompetence, defined as the obvious inability to comprehend the information that is presented by the investigator and is outlined in the Information letter and on which the decision to participate in the study is to be based
